National scope civilian in character refers to activities, policies, or initiatives that are designed to address issues of national importance while primarily involving civilian entities rather than military ones. This can include community engagement, disaster response, public health initiatives, or infrastructure development that serves the broader population. The focus is on collaboration among government, non-profit organizations, and private sectors to promote the welfare and security of the nation without militarization.
The Philippine National Police (PNP) is characterized as a national scope civilian agency because it primarily serves to maintain peace and order, enforce laws, and prevent and investigate crimes across the entire country. Its civilian nature distinguishes it from military organizations, as it is tasked with upholding civilian authority and protecting citizens' rights. This structure ensures that policing is conducted with a focus on community engagement and public service rather than military enforcement. Overall, the PNP's mandate is rooted in democratic principles and civil governance.
